I can totally relate to your struggle as I've been through a similar journey myself. I started my weight loss journey a few years ago and have been able to lose around 50 pounds over time. Here are some basic exercises and diet tips that have worked for me:
1. Start with small changes - Don't try to overhaul your entire lifestyle all at once. Start by incorporating small changes, like taking a walk after dinner or swapping out one unhealthy snack for a healthier option. These small changes can add up over time and make a big difference.
2. Look for easy exercise options - You don't have to become a gym rat to get in some exercise. Look for easy options like taking a walk around your neighborhood, following a workout video on YouTube, or trying a beginner's yoga class. These are all great options for beginners that don't require any special equipment.
3. Make healthier choices when eating out - If you're someone who eats out a lot, try to make healthier choices when you do. Look for options with grilled or baked protein instead of fried, and choose side dishes like salads or steamed vegetables instead of fries or onion rings.
4. Drink more water - Drinking water can help you feel fuller and reduce your overall calorie intake. It's also important for staying hydrated when you're exercising. Try to aim for at least 8 glasses of water a day.
Remember, weight loss is a journey and it takes time. Don't get discouraged if you don't see results right away. Keep making small changes and eventually, you'll start to see progress. Good luck!
